With its bordello-flavored decor (swag curtains and red-flocked wallpaper), Jack’s strikes a funky/retro/hip balance. A busy front bar leads to a tiered main-room floor that wraps around another crowded bar. The cool room full of cool people is booked with cool, alternative-leaning local and touring bands (tUnE-yArDs, Charles Bradley, Alabama Shakes, Kamasi Washington, White Denim), and the Thursday '80s nights are legendary. On super-busy evenings, the crowds and door situations can be off-putting.
